Resumen del Editor

Kendrick Mercer's Whole Self tells the story of the birth, evolution, and history of human consciousness and its impact on the human psyche. This is the most powerful unfolding force on the Earth, with the potential to lead us either to annihilate ourselves by generating conflict or to work together wisely and in common purpose. The story begins with our elemental state of being, Whole Self, which is a natural, instinctive, intuitive state of being that has been refined in our biology over billions of years of evolutionary life experience as it was handed down from ancestor to ancestor, generation by generation, in an unbroken chain. Following a prehistoric disaster, our early ancestors then adapted the capacity for abstract reasoning. Unfortunately, their shift in cognitive ability had a major drawback: It introduced fear into the human minds, along with the response to fear, control. Both issues are the major sources of our suffering today.

Our generation with its advanced understanding of the brain has the great evolutionary opportunity to find ways to combine the best of our post-Shift reasoning with the capacity for spontaneous and joyful life lived in harmony with nature and all living beings on our planet that is our birthright. In reawakening to Whole Self as individuals, we gain the ability to perceive the unspun truth of each moment and the capacity to respond spontaneously and appropriately to it with minimal effort and confidence. Collectively, we gain a path to peace, prosperity, and better mental and emotional health.
